Kuaran is a Rural village located in Balurghat, Dakshin-dinajpur, West-bengal.
The total population of Kuaran is 1,381.
Kuaran village comprises 328 households.
The literacy rate in Kuaran is 70.9%. Among the literate population of 868, there are 461 literate males and 407 literate females.
In Kuaran, there are 681 males and 700 females, with a sex ratio of 1028 females per 1000 males.
There are 157 children (11.4% of population), comprising 81 boys and 76 girls.
The total number of workers in Kuaran is 607, with 440 main workers and 167 marginal workers.
In Kuaran, there are 129 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(72 males, 57 females) and 730 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(348 males, 382 females).
Kuaran is located in West-bengal state, Dakshin-dinajpur district, and falls under Balurghat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 311156 and LGD code is 311156.
